Historical references
1615 |
Rahindarrigg (Rich. Masterson)
|
CPR Leathanach: 295
|
1618 |
Rahinedarge (Owen McInir O’Murgho)
|
CPR Leathanach: 366
|
1630 |
Rahindarrigg
|
Inq. Lag. Leathanach: 53 C I
|
1642 c |
Rahindarrig (Cahir M’Owen O’Morchow)
|
Wexford Rebel List 1641 Leathanach: 51
|
1654 |
Raheendarrige (Owen Morchoe)
|
CS (LG) Leathanach: 49
|
1654 |
Rahendarrrige (i gcur síos ar theorainn Dranagh)
|
CS (LG) Leathanach: 59
|
1654 |
Rahendarricke (Shane Oge Murcho)
Ralph Waddington of St Johns gentleman aged Sixtie foure yeares or thereabouts Deposeth concerning the foresaid Shane Oge Murcho of Rahendarricke in the barronie of Ballaghkeen & Countie of wexford gentleman vizt
That the said Deponent hauing a great stocke of cattle at his farme called Ballemullin alias Mvltowne ... MS 819 fol.168v.
